Alaska Rep-Elect After Beating Sarah Palin: ‘No American Is My Enemy’
Congresswoman-elect Mary Peltola (D-Alaska), after beating Sarah Palin to win her seat in Congress as the first Indigenous person to represent Alaska, joins The ReidOut with Joy Reid. "One of the things I like to say is no American is my enemy. If you're an American, I want to work with you,” Peltola tells Joy. “You're my teammate."

President Biden hopes ending cancer can be a 'national purpose'
President Joe Biden delivered a speech Monday that paralleled John F. Kennedy's goal of landing a man on the moon and Biden's own vision for another "American moonshot" of cutting cancer deaths in half over the next 25 years.
A Network Of Local Sheriffs Is Helping To Spread The 'Big Lie' | The Mehdi Hasan Show
They say they’re for the rule of law. They say they’re nonpartisan. But America’s so-called "constitutional sheriffs" are taking things into their own hands to serve one person, and one person only: Donald Trump. Reporter Jessica Pishko joins Mehdi to discuss these sheriffs and their threat to democracy.

Minnesota Nurses Strike Day 1: Nurses picket across Twin Cities | FOX 9 KMSP
About 15,000 nurses in Minnesota launched a picket on Monday, as they fight for a new contract with hospitals.

Rapper PnB Rock fatally shot at South L.A. Roscoe's Chicken and Waffles
PnB Rock, a Philadelphia-based rapper best known for his hit singles “Fleek” and “Selfish,” was fatally shot during a robbery in South Los Angeles Monday, authorities confirmed.

India 🇮🇳 vs Netherlands 🇳🇱 | Men's hockey bronze medal match - Highlights | Munich 1972
In 1972 at the Munich Olympics, the Indian National Hockey Team achieved the unthinkable. They defeated the Dutch team in the bronze medal match and secured an incredible bronze medal. The team around Manuel Frederick and Mukhbain Singh proved a superb fighting spirit and was rewarded for it.

USA Win 4x400m Relay Gold - London 2012 Olympics
Allyson Felix, Sanya Richards-Ross, DeeDee Trotter and Francena McCorory win the gold medal for USA as they set a time of 3:16.87 in the women's 4x400m relay.
The event, which took place in the Olympic Stadium (11 August) saw the Russian Fed team take silver with the Jamaican team taking bronze.
Since 1896, athletics has been on the programme of each edition of the Games of the Olympiad. Its presence on the Games programme has allowed its popularity to increase across the world. This popularity was also strengthened by the creation of the IAAF in 1912. Women's events appeared for the first time at the 1928 Olympic Games in Amsterdam, while the men's programme was standardised as of the 1932 Games in Los Angeles. Although at the beginning women were authorised to participate in only some events, today their programme is almost identical to that of the men.
